If you already have hydraulic steering installed on the boat it really isn't that hard of an install to do your self.  If you can prime brake lines on a trailer you can install the hydraulic pump and lines for the autopilot.  FWIW, It wouldn't shock me one bit for a certified installer to charge upwards of $1500-$2000 to install it for you.  And it is honestly something you can do in one day with a few beers.

  5. JB  

     

                    make a loop in the wire and put it on the swivel, put the loop over the swivel

    and tie an overhand knot, pull tight and trim.  crimps are not too kind to wire, including

    downrigger wire.
